python 二叉树遍历汇总

二叉树创建

class treenode:
	def _init_(self,value):
		self.value=value
		self.left=None
		self.right=None

二叉树递归遍历

深度优先遍历
# 前序遍历-递归
class Solution:
    def preorderTraversal(self, root: TreeNode) -> List[int]:
        # 保存结果
        result = []
        
        def traversal(root: TreeNode):
            if root == None:
                return
            result.append(root.val) # 前序
            traversal(root.left)    # 左
            traversal(root.right)   # 右

        traversal(root)
        return result

# 中序遍历-递归
class Solution:
    def inorderTraversal(self, root: TreeNode) -> List[int]:
        result = []

        def traversal(root: TreeNode):
            if root == None:
                return
            traversal(root.left)    # 左
            result.append(root.val) # 中序
            traversal(root.right)   # 右

        traversal(root)
        return result
